I would check the taskmgr for processing running that you don't know. Also, you could try killing explorer.exe & then from taskmgr clicking file, new -> explorer.exe & seeing if the problem continues. If the problem does not continue after restarting explorer.exe, then you probably have a virus, or some sort of unwanted malware that has targeted & corrupted your Windows explorer (probably to assure that it is always running). If the problem does continue, then I would keep searching through the process list on the taskmgr list to see what it could be. If that doesn't solve it, you could always remove & reinstall IE7.
